Launch your sales career with a high-growth, people-first tech company. EngageTech is an award-winning international tech organisation transforming the B2B prospecting process. We empower SDRs and Sales Teams to connect with prospects more effectively—helping businesses accelerate growth and build high-quality pipeline.
Recognised as a Top 50 company on the Sunday Times 100 Best Small Companies to Work For, we’re proud to have earned multiple prestigious industry awards. We specialise in building best-in-class SDR teams and offer two core solutions:
- Outsourced SDR Teams
- Managed SDR Services
These solutions help high-growth and enterprise clients find and convert more qualified leads, faster. Alongside this, our Sales Intelligence Platform provides a single source of human-verified data, enabling SDRs to prospect efficiently and at scale.

Key Responsibilities:
- Booking outbound meetings for clients through a multi-channel approach (cold calling, emailing, LinkedIn outreach, networking, and research)
- Building meaningful relationships with key stakeholders, internally and externally
- Acting as the face of EngageTech – delivering outstanding service and representing our brand with confidence and integrity

How to prepare for a job interview at EngageTech
✨Know the Company Inside Out
Before your interview, take some time to research EngageTech. Understand their mission, values, and the services they offer.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in the company.
✨Showcase Your People Skills
As a Sales Development Executive, building relationships is key.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've successfully engaged with others, whether in a work setting or through extracurricular activities. Highlight your ability to connect and communicate.
✨Prepare for Role-Specific Questions
Expect questions that assess your understanding of sales processes and prospecting techniques. Brush up on common sales strategies and be ready to discuss how you would approach booking meetings and generating leads using various channels.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few insightful questions ready to ask. This could be about the training academy, mentorship opportunities, or the company culture. It shows you're engaged and thinking about how you can contribute to their success.
